17.Muhammad ibn Yahya has narrated from Ahmad ibn Muhammad from Muâawiyah ibn Hakim from abu Malik al-Hadramiy from Jamil ibn Darraj who has said the following: âI once asked abu âAbd Allah (a.s.), about my sending a dog to hunt and after mentioning the name of Allah, when I have nothing with me to slaughter the prey.
He (the Imam) said, âAllow the dog to kill the prey, then you can use it for food.ââ ÙØ«Ù - Allamah Baqir al-Majlisi (MirʾÄt al-Ê¿UqÅ«l fÄ« Sharḥ AkhbÄr Äl al-RasÅ«l (1/341))
